Spring Judging 3rd April 2009

We were fortunate to have a sunny day, although a bit chilly. Members of the group met with the judges and took them on a tour of Pudsey`s highlights. We were met by Councillor Jarosz who welcomed the judges:








Councillor Jarosz escorted us to our first port of call, Claremont Housing Complex, where we met with Dennis Pontefract who works tirelessly to keep the grounds tidy, recently the children of Swinnow Primary school volunteered to plant lots more daffodils in the grounds, these were in full bloom.

We went on to visit Pudsey lowtown School. the Crimbles Allotments, Robin Chase, Spinners Chase, Pudsey centre and the park, and ended up back at the library for a welcome cuppa!

Meetings

We have had two meetings in March. We have finalised our route for the spring judging; this year we are including the Claremont Grove sheltered housing complex. The elderly people who live there work very hard to keep their gardens and grounds looking good, and this year they have had some extra help from children at Swinnow school who have planted lots of daffodils for them, the daffodils were donated by Groundwork Leeds.


































We are also making plans to spend the £900 we were awarded last year from the YEP Cash In the Community, we now have permission to install the automatic watering kit on the Town Hall, this will be in place for our summer displays and greatly reduce our watering bills!

We are also very pleased that there is a lot of interest being shown by the businesses in Pudsey to have displays this summer, we have been approached by HSBC bank, Hanson World Choice, the Post Office and Lidget Hill Hardware store who all want to be a part of Pudsey In Blooms attempts to make the town a more attractive place.

Getting Businesses on board!



A new Pudsey Business forum has been formed and as one of our members has a business in Pudsey, we are hoping to be able to spread the word about Pudsey In Bloom and encourage the businesses to come on board. Already people are showing an interest in putting up displays and helping to display our posters. This will be a great boost to Pudsey`s entry in the Yorkshire In Bloom competition, as one area that judges always comment on is how many businesses give their support to their local In Bloom initiatives.
The Total garage on Lowtown have already said they are interested in improving the land around the garage, and we have dug up a small area and planted it up. It`s hard work as sometimes the ground is very hard, but well worth the effort! This is one of the areas that the judges said we should work on.
